260200, ATHENIAN, Bucharest, National History Museum, Bucharest, MIRSR, 16835A

  • Vase Number: 260200
  • Fabric: ATHENIAN
  • Technique: RED-FIGURE
  • Shape Name: PELIKE
  • Provenance: ROMANIA, HISTRIA
  • Date: -400 to -300
  • Attributed To: BLACK-THYRSUS P by BEAZLEY
  • Decoration: A: HEAD AND HAND OF SATYR, DRAPED YOUTH
    B: MAENAD WITH THYRSOS, POST
  • Last Recorded Collection: Bucharest, National History Museum: 16835A
  • Previous Collections:
    • Bucharest, MIRSR: V10010
  • Publication Record: Beazley, J.D., Attic Red-Figure Vase-Painters, 2nd edition (Oxford, 1963): 1433.41
    Carpenter, T.H., with Mannack, T. and Mendonca, M., Beazley Addenda, 2nd edition (Oxford, 1989): 377
    Coja, M. and Gheorghita, M., Vase Grecesti in Museo National, Catalog (Bucharest, 1983): PL.41, NO.41 (A, B)
    Lexicon Iconographicum Mythologiae Classicae: VIII, PL.774, SILENOI 186 (A)
